Red Parcel Post to be launched in 2007
Red Parcel Post, the new German parcel forwarder, is due to be launched on the market at the beginning of 2007. The Boes family, which sold its previous company to Denmark’s DFDS group in last year, is a shareholder in the new company. Manfred Boes, who is also president of the German logistics sector association DSLV, warns that, thanks to new sorting and mailing technology, Red Parcel Post will be in a position to offer more favourable prices than rival DHL, a subsidiary of the postal service provider Deutsche Post.
